How many lbs of red potatoes roasted to feed 120 people?

Assuming each person would consume around 0.5 lbs of roasted potatoes, you would need approximately 60 lbs of red potatoes to feed 120 people. This calculation is based on the average serving size for a large group and can be adjusted based on the specific dietary needs of the individuals. It's always a good idea to account for extra servings to accommodate varying appetites and preferences.

How do you find the volume of a potato?

find a jug just wide enough to fit the whole potato. Find a measuring jug that the jug fits into. Fill the first jug with water and put it into the empty measuring jug. Place the potato into the full jug. Let the water spill into the measuring jug. Take the first jug out and the amount of water that spilled out is equal to the volume of the potato. This is called displacement and was devised by Archimedes.

How many potatoes to serve 75 people?

To serve 75 people with a standard serving size of about 1/2 cup of mashed potatoes per person, you would need approximately 37.5 cups of mashed potatoes. On average, one medium potato yields about 1 cup of mashed potatoes, so you would need around 38 medium-sized potatoes. It's always a good idea to account for variations in potato size and individual appetites when calculating quantities for large groups.

What does 'a sack of potatoes' mean?

The phrase "a sack of potatoes" is a colloquial expression often used to describe someone or something that is heavy, clumsy, or uncoordinated. It implies that the person or object in question is being compared to a literal sack of potatoes in terms of physical awkwardness or lack of grace. This idiom is typically used in a humorous or lighthearted context to convey a sense of inelegance or clumsiness.

How many ten lbs bags of potatoes will feed 200 people?

To determine how many 10 lbs bags of potatoes are needed to feed 200 people, we first need to calculate the total weight of potatoes required. Assuming each person will consume around 0.5 lbs of potatoes, the total weight needed would be 200 people x 0.5 lbs/person = 100 lbs. Since each bag contains 10 lbs of potatoes, you would need 100 lbs / 10 lbs/bag = 10 bags of potatoes to feed 200 people.
